QUOTE(Xirality @ Jun 8 2013, 05:35 PM) The battery life is about 4 to 6 hours, depending on how you use it. Have not tried playing games on it though.The first 2 to 3 hours I used it to install all my stuff into it. Left with 50%, some light usage like browsing and Facebook for 2 hours took another 30 to 35% off the battery. This post has been edited by Silverfire: Jun 8 2013, 05:43 PM |
